Parametric Array 2.4

Dec 09, 2011 by CGP Staff
1 |
Tweet
Torabi Architect has released the latest version of its parametric modeling script. New features include:

Main interface
– Select Array node button in main interface allows you to pick the array object when the controller settings dialog is open.
– Right click function has been added to update buttons to update only selected objects in the scene.
– Controller library refreshes the list of compatible controllers as you switch between properties and controllers in main dialog.
– Show/hide incompatible controllers has been added to controller library.
Utilities
– You can now easily export the parametric array to Excel. Select the desired properties from the list, design the table structure and export.
Controllers
– Offset controller: this controller has been replaced with offsets setting in some other controllers such as linear and random pattern. You use other controllers as sub-controllers inside this controller to offset the array along its dimensions.
– Range controller: maps input values from a given input range to a new domain. You can estimate the input range automatically by pressing the “calculate input range” button.
– Pattern Controller: now you can connect an Excel table to a pattern controller. (Import excel file)
– Convert controller : interface of this controller has been improved. For example creating a vector from three scalar values is possible by selecting the related option.
